Product Introduction

Overview

The TSV914IYPT is a quad operational amplifier (op amp) produced by STMicroelectronics. It is part of the TSV91x and TSV91xA family, known for its low voltage operation, rail-to-rail input and output, and an excellent speed/power consumption ratio. This op amp offers an 8 MHz gain-bandwidth product while consuming only 1.1 mA maximum at 5 V, making it highly efficient for various applications. The TSV914IYPT is packaged in a TSSOP-14 format and is RoHS compliant, meeting the Ecopack3 standards. It is also automotive-grade, ensuring reliability in demanding environments.

Key Features

  • Rail-to-rail input and output
  • Wide bandwidth of 8 MHz
  • Low power consumption: 820 µA typical
  • Unity gain stability
  • High output current: up to 35 mA
  • Operating voltage range: 2.5 V to 5.5 V
  • Low input bias current: 1 pA typical
  • Low input offset voltage: 1.5 mV max (A grade)
  • ESD internal protection ≥ 5 kV
  • Latch-up immunity
